Banned driver caught behind the wheel twice in four weeks

A Paisley plasterer caught driving while disqualified twice in four weeks has been slated by a sheriff.James McIlhargey, 34, was first caught at the wheel of his 2002 Ford Fiesta 1.25L in the town’s Netherhill Road, on April 10 this year.
